Transaction 2a59edbf248197652d0237723e587ec0a3f2875c089f52addb2a3ca6f54f914b

2 Input
2 Outputs
  • 2a59edbf248197652d0237723e587ec0a3f2875c089f52addb2a3ca6f54f914b:0
  • value  7454195
    address  1DDpU5yAgNH3LiQ3VBuSEYYuv9WsQTtBLP
  • 2a59edbf248197652d0237723e587ec0a3f2875c089f52addb2a3ca6f54f914b:1
  • value  111816
    address  13X63RpdCY6dtZeaxS3RzcoKfEHGncpgxe